In the largest clinical trial ever conducted, 401,974 children were randomly assigned to two groups. the treatment group consisted of 201,229 children given the salk vaccine for polio (the first sample), and the other 200,745 children were given a placebo (the second sample). among those in the treatment group, 33 developed polio and among those in the placebo group, 115 developed polio.
a. if we want to test the claim that the rate of polio is less for children given the salk vaccine, are the requirements for a hypothesis test satisfied?
b. identify the null hypothesis and the alternative hypothesis.
c. if the p-vale for the test is reported as β€œless than 0.001”, what should you conclude about the original claim?
